How to fill out understanding your credit reports

How to Fill Out Understanding Your Credit Reports:
01
Begin by obtaining a copy of your credit report from each of the three major credit bureaus – Equifax, Experian, and TransUnion. You can request your reports for free once a year through the official website AnnualCreditReport.com.
02
Once you have your credit reports, carefully review each section, including personal information, account details, and public records. Take note of any errors, inaccuracies, or discrepancies that you come across.
03
Familiarize yourself with the sections of the credit report. These typically include:
3.1
Personal Information: Ensure that all your identifying details such as name, address, and social security number are correct.
3.2
Account History: Review the accounts listed under this section to ensure accuracy and identify any late payments, delinquencies, or accounts in collections.
3.3
Public Records: Look for any bankruptcies, tax liens, or judgments that may negatively impact your creditworthiness.
3.4
Credit Inquiries: Check for any inquiries made by lenders or creditors, making sure they are legitimate and authorized.
3.5
Dispute Process: Understand the steps involved in disputing errors on your credit report, including who to contact and the required documentation.
04
If you notice any errors, gather supporting documents such as payment receipts, bank statements, or correspondence, and contact the credit reporting agencies to dispute the inaccuracies. Follow their specific procedures to ensure a timely and thorough investigation.
05
Regularly monitoring your credit reports is crucial to maintaining good financial health. By staying proactive and reviewing your reports at least annually, you can promptly identify any fraudulent activity or errors that could potentially damage your credit score.
Who needs understanding your credit reports?
01
Anyone seeking to apply for credit: Lenders rely on credit reports to assess an individual's creditworthiness. Understanding your credit reports allows you to identify and address any issues that could negatively impact your credit score, thus increasing your chances of obtaining favorable loan terms.
02
Individuals aiming to improve their credit score: By comprehending the information presented in your credit reports, you can take necessary actions to rectify negative factors and build a positive credit history. This can have significant long-term benefits, such as qualifying for better interest rates on loans or securing rental agreements.
03
Victims of identity theft or fraud: Monitoring your credit reports enables you to detect any fraudulent accounts or unauthorized inquiries, allowing you to take immediate action to safeguard your finances and prevent further damage.
04
Those planning major financial decisions: Whether you're preparing to buy a home, lease a vehicle, or apply for a job, understanding your credit reports gives you insight into how potential lenders, landlords, or employers may perceive your financial responsibility and trustworthiness.
